Ksar Aït Benhaddou

One of the must-visit places in Ouarzazate is Ksar Aït Benhaddou, a UNESCO World Heritage Site. This ancient fortified village features traditional Moroccan architecture, with buildings made from clay and stone, an earth architecture gem. Visitors can take a guided tour to learn about the history of the ksar and admire its intricate details.

Oasis Valleys, Kasbahs, and Ksars

Ouarzazate is surrounded by lush oasis valleys, which are home to palm groves and traditional kasbahs (fortified houses). Visitors can take a tour of the valleys to experience the local way of life and see the stunning architecture of the kasbahs and ksars (fortified villages). The Skoura Oasis is a popular destination, famous for its beautiful kasbahs and palmeraie (palm groves), along the 1000 kasbahs route.

Rose Valley and Saffron Valley

Ouarzazate is also known for its stunning rose and saffron valleys. The Rose Valley is home to Morocco’s rose capital, Kalaat M’Gouna, where visitors can witness the annual rose harvest and visit local distilleries to see how rose water and perfumes are made. In the Saffron Valley, visitors can see the harvest of one of the world’s most expensive spices, saffron.

Dades & Todra Gorges

Nature lovers will enjoy visiting the Dades and Todra Gorges, two of the most stunning natural landscapes in Morocco. The Dades Gorge is known for its unique rock formations, while the Todra Gorge is famous for its towering cliffs and crystal-clear water. Visitors can take guided tours to explore these breath-taking landscapes and experience hiking or rock climbing.

Carpet Handicrafts

Ouarzazate is famous for its traditional carpet handicrafts, made by local Amazigh women. Visitors can visit a local cooperative to witness the art of carpet weaving and purchase a unique souvenir to take home with them, especially in the picturesque locality of Taznakht.

Cinema Studios

Ouarzazate is also known as the ‘Hollywood of Africa’ due to its many film studios. Visitors can visit the Atlas Studios to see where famous movies such as “Gladiator” and “Lawrence of Arabia” were filmed. The CLA Studios is another popular destination, where visitors can see props and costumes used in famous films.
